Novae and other Cataclysmic Variables (invited)

    Research output: Chapter in Book/Conference proceedingConference contributionpeer-review

    Abstract

    I review recent work on radio observations of novae and other cataclysmic variables (CVs). I pay particular attention to the multiwavelength campaign on the 2006 outburst of RS Ophiuchi, and to recent work on the dwarf nova SS Cyg. I discuss how these observations are providing evidence for the ejection of radio jets from white dwarfs during outbursts in some CVs. Rapid response, high-resolution, radio detection and imaging that can be provided with e-VLBI clearly has an important future role, particularly in the area of determining the geometry of radio emission during outbursts of CVs.
